Palazzo dei Musei, Museum complex in Reggio Emilia, Italy

Palazzo dei Musei is a museum complex in Reggio Emilia housing natural history, archaeological, and technology collections. The exhibits occupy a former Franciscan monastery and display fossils, Roman mosaics, prehistoric objects, and artworks spanning several centuries.

The building began as a Franciscan monastery in 1256 and served religious purposes for centuries. It was transformed during Napoleonic times and opened as a public museum in 1830.

The name reflects its role as a museum complex housing multiple collections in one place. You can see how the city preserves and shares knowledge about local natural history and ancient civilizations.

The complex offers wheelchair accessibility and is organized into distinct exhibition areas that are easy to navigate. Allow enough time to explore the different collections at a relaxed pace without feeling rushed.

The skeleton of the Valentina whale, a fossil marine animal from millions of years ago, was discovered in the nearby hills and is now displayed here. This remarkable find reveals that the region was once covered by ancient seas.
